Identity Theft/Phishing. This isn't so much a tax reduction scam as a nightmare wherein identity thieves try to obtain information from taxpayers by acting as IRS brokers. Often they send out email as though they come from the Irs . gov. The IRS never sends emails to taxpayers, so don't respond to people emails. If you're not sure, call the IRS and properly if there is certainly problem. Could reach the internal revenue service at 800-829-1040.
